These are some of my oldest pieces. They were from when I was first married and made things out of mahogany. I no longer do that because of the way they harvest the wood. The first picture is of a Chest for my wife, a wedding present when we started out marriage. It must have impressed her because she is still around and gets an occasional new piece to keep her on the team. The Kneehole Secretary has a Cherry Locking Jewelry Chest on top of it. That would not necessarily have been done in the period. But things evolve as they did back then. There was a lot of mixing and matching of styles. Only the wealthiest customers ordered complete suites of furniture at the same time. The other pieces are my Chest on Chest of drawers and a shared Kneehole Secretary. All of these pieces have period correct brasses, and locks. The two Dining Room China Cabinets are Cherry.
